Why you should be careful of the influence you have on your children

Psalm 127: 4 – 5 ” Like arrows in the hands of a warrior are children born in one’s youth. Blessed is the man whose quiver is full of them. They will not be put to shame when they contend with their opponents in court”

It is a common knowledge that how far the arrow goes depend on the force applied by the archer. The archers in this context are the parents. Parents have a significant amount of influence on their children, for this reason, they should not forget the high value of integrity in the home.

 

There is a short story I want to narrate and this story was narrated by R. C. sprout, in his book “Objections Answered” The story is about a Jewish young boy. He grew up in Germany many years ago. He loved his father because the father saw to it that the life of revolved around their religious belief. The boy’s family moved to another town in Germany during his teen’s year. This town had no synagogue except Lutheran church. The life of the community revolved around the Lutheran church and all best people belonged to it. There was a particular day the father decided that they will join the Lutheran church and abandon their Jewish tradition. The family was stunned and asked why; the father said it was good for his business (the father saw the church as a vehicle for his business). This statement got the young boy disappointed and it soon gave way to anger and a kind of bitterness that plagued him throughout his life.

 

One of the effects of that statement made by his father made him describe religion has the “opiate for the masses”. He also led his followers to a life without God. He is the founder of the communist movement.

 

Whatsoever you misrepresent now as a parent can later hurt your children later in the future. Children have a way of multiplying our actions and inactions in life. Beyond where we can reach and what we can achieve, our children can reach and achieve much more. Parents must be consistent in their thought and action, there must not be a misrepresentation. They must also maintain a high standard in life because they are the first leader and model children know. What parents speak and their action must be the same.

 

Don’t sow a deadly seed in the life of your children. The effect may live long.
